i9 Sports

i9 Sports offers youth leagues and camps for kids ages 3-14 across the St. Louis area, with programs in flag football, basketball, soccer, volleyball and baseball. Designed with busy families in mind, most programs follow a one-day-a-week format while focusing on skill development, teamwork and sportsmanship.

Vetta Sports
Vetta Sports runs year-round programming for kids and adults, including youth soccer, tennis and hockey, along with camps and skill-based training across multiple sports. Younger players can get started with toddler programs and instructional leagues, while older athletes have access to competitive play and development opportunities.

Tower Tee Golf & Recreation
Located about 30 minutes away in St. Louis, Tower Tee Golf & Recreation provides year-round golf instruction for all ages, including private coaching and group classes led by certified instructors. Youth programs include options like PGA Junior League, LPGA-USGA Girls Golf and junior academies designed to build skills and confidence on the course.

Ruth Park Golf Course
A short drive away in University City, Ruth Park Golf Course offers year-round instruction through St. Louis Golf Lessons, including private coaching and group clinics for adults. Golfers can also participate in leagues and skill-based programs on the 18-hole course, with junior golf options available for younger players.

Missouri Athletic Club
The Missouri Athletic Club is a private members club offering a wide range of athletic amenities and programming, including swimming, tennis, squash, pickleball and basketball. Members have access to two clubhouses featuring indoor and outdoor pools, fitness centers, courts and leagues, along with year-round instruction and organized play across multiple sports.

Florissant Parks & Recreation
Florissant Parks & Recreation organizes leagues and programs for every age group, with options like basketball, softball, sand volleyball and year-round pickleball, along with youth baseball, soccer and tennis camps. Registration, schedules and seasonal offerings can be found on the cityβs recreation website.

Emerson YMCA
At Emerson YMCA, families and participants of all ages can take part in year-round programs like youth sports leagues, swim lessons, group fitness classes and wellness programs. The facility also features fitness equipment, training spaces and community events for a wide range of interests.
